RvepfcR CO 00 03 OTVJl S.OIV5U 90.U ■CT6 9 '!± EDITOR - Terry Bowser COUNTY CHAMPS Our small but mighty trojans captured the Fiftieth Annual County Basketball Title after defeating Syracuse 64-58 in the final game. The opening game was against Milford. After playing a hard and determined four quarters our trojans maintained our lead to win 73-70, also capturing the coveted silver horseshoe. In the second bout, our boys overpowered South Whitley 81-61, moving us to the championship game, in which we eliminated Syracuse..
